Understanding the Utility of Smart Object Templates
At its core, the Blue Jelly effect is a Photoshop template built on smart objects. For those unfamiliar with this workflow, a smart object acts as a container for your text. When you open the included PSD file, you will find well-organized layers grouped logically. You simply double-click the smart object layer, type your desired text, save, and the main document updates automatically. This process preserves all the lighting, shadows, reflections, and texture effects that give the text its jelly-like quality.

Technical Considerations for Best Results
While the template is designed to be user-friendly, there are practical considerations to keep in mind to ensure the best outcome. First, consider the background you place the text over. The blue jelly effect relies on contrast and reflection to show its depth. Placing it on a busy, cluttered background may diminish its impact. Solid colors, subtle gradients, or dark backgrounds often work best to let the glossy highlights shine.
Second, pay attention to font choice. Although every element is editable, not all fonts render equally well in 3D effects. Thick, bold sans-serif fonts typically hold the jelly shape better than thin, delicate scripts. If you choose a very thin font, the 3D extrusion might look fragile or lose its definition. Experiment with the provided smart object to see how different typefaces interact with the lighting and texture settings.
Another key feature is the organization of layers. The file comes with well-organized layers in groups, which is a testament to professional workflow standards. This means you can easily toggle visibility, adjust opacity, or tweak color balances if the default blue does not perfectly match your brand palette. You are not locked into one shade; the RGB color mode allows for easy adjustment to fit your specific design needs.
Making the Most of the Included Files
When you download the package, you receive one PSD file and one JPG preview. The JPG serves as a quick reference, but the PSD is where the magic happens. To get started, open the PSD in Adobe Photoshop. Locate the smart object layer, usually named something like "Edit Text Here" or similar. Double-click it to open a new tab. Type your text, adjust the size if necessary, and hit save (Ctrl+S or Cmd+S). Return to the main document, and you will see your text instantly transformed.
This non-destructive editing process is a major advantage. You can go back and change the text as many times as you want without degrading the image quality.
